EUROPE ALLOY STEEL SCRAP: UK austenitic prices ease on lower nickel costs

September 12, 2020 / www.metalbulletin.com / Article Link

The price of austenitic stainless steel scrap in the UK domestic market eased this week on lower nickel costs, sources told Fastmarkets on Friday September 11.

Fastmarkets' weekly price assessment of stainless steel scrap 18/8 solids domestic, delivered merchants UK was ?830-860 ($1,073-1,111) per tonne on Friday, down by ?10-20 from ?850-870 per tonne a week ago.
